2.When you’re balancing multiple projects, how do you keep yourself organized?
Employers are keen to know how you manage your time and energy to stay productive and efficient. They want to see if you have a personal system in place to stay on track, beyond relying on the company’s schedules and workflow. Highlight your commitment to deadlines and emphasize how seriously you take them.
To strengthen your response, share a specific example of a time when you successfully stayed on track. Describe the urgency and importance of the projects you were working on and how you managed your time effectively. Also, explain how you stay organized, maintain focus, and ensure that you meet your responsibilities without compromising quality or deadlines.
Example
In my previous role as a project coordinator, I was tasked with managing a high-priority project that had a tight deadline. The project involved multiple stakeholders, and each phase had to be completed on time to ensure overall success. I created a detailed timeline, breaking down tasks into manageable steps and setting mini-deadlines to track progress. I used project management software to monitor updates and held weekly check-ins with the team to ensure everything was on track.
One particular challenge was coordinating with external vendors, which required quick responses and timely approvals. By staying organized and prioritizing tasks based on urgency, I was able to ensure that we met all deadlines without any delays. This experience not only enhanced my time management skills but also taught me the importance of proactive communication to avoid bottlenecks.
3. How do you deal with pressure or stressful situations?
I handle pressure and stressful situations by staying calm, organized, and focused on the task at hand. I believe in breaking down complex tasks into smaller, manageable steps, which helps reduce the feeling of being overwhelmed. I also prioritize tasks based on urgency and impact, ensuring that the most critical ones are handled first.
In high-pressure situations, I maintain clear communication with my team and supervisors to ensure everyone is on the same page and any challenges are addressed promptly. Additionally, I find that taking short breaks and practicing mindfulness helps me stay centered and maintain productivity.
Example
In my previous role as a customer service representative, we once experienced a technical outage that resulted in a surge of customer inquiries. The situation was stressful, but I immediately prioritized the most urgent requests and calmly communicated with frustrated customers, ensuring them we were working on resolving the issue. Meanwhile, I collaborated with my team to streamline responses and manage the workload effectively. By staying focused and organized under pressure, we were able to resolve the issue quickly and maintain customer satisfaction. This experience reinforced my ability to stay composed and effective in challenging situations.

5. Do you prefer working independently or on a team?
I’m comfortable working both independently and as part of a team, depending on what the situation requires. When working independently, I’m able to stay self-motivated, manage my time effectively, and take ownership of tasks to ensure they’re completed efficiently. On the other hand, I enjoy collaborating with teams because it fosters creativity, problem-solving, and a shared sense of achievement. I believe both approaches are important, and I thrive in environments where I can balance individual work with teamwork to achieve the best results.
Example
For example, during a project at my previous job, I was tasked with conducting market research independently, where I had to gather data and present my findings. Once the research was complete, I collaborated with my team to brainstorm and develop a marketing strategy based on the insights. This combination of independent work and teamwork allowed us to successfully launch a campaign that exceeded client expectations.
